On January 30, 2020, the World Health Organization (WHO) declared the COVID-19 outbreak a global health emergency. Stemming from Wuhan, China, Asians became the scapegoat of the pandemic and the world began to witness the resurgence of “yellow peril,” or the fear of Asians. This xenophobia has continued into 2021 and led to many incidents of hate crimes against Asians.

In this podcast, the Vu sisters recount racist and/or prejudiced encounters they had in their past and describe their Asian-American experience.
